Of course you can.
The basic eligibility required for B.Com. degree in Professional students must have successfully passed 12th Standard/HSC/10+2 (or equivalent Level of Examination) from any recognized Board. Numerous universities prefer candidates with 50% marks for the admission process.Jan 10, 2019
Eligibility : 10+2 with 50%

As per the eligibility criteria of UCMS, B.Sc. Non medical students are not eligible for this course.
Eligibility Criteria: The Indian national who have passed Bachelor Degree in Sciences (three years course), Medical Technology (Radiography) and Medicine from a recognized University/recognized by MCI respectively.
